Contact -** immodule-qt@freedesktop.org if any conditions of this licensing are -** not clear to you. -** -****************************************************************************/ - -#include "qinputcontextfactory.h" - -#ifndef QT_NO_IM - -#include "qcoreapplication.h" -#include "qinputcontext.h" -#include "qinputcontextplugin.h" - -#ifdef Q_WS_X11 -#include "private/qt_x11_p.h" -#include "qximinputcontext_p.h" -#endif -#ifdef Q_WS_WIN -#include "qwininputcontext_p.h" -#endif -#ifdef Q_WS_MAC -#include "qmacinputcontext_p.h" -#endif -#ifdef Q_WS_S60 -#include "qcoefepinputcontext_p.h" -#include "AknInputLanguageInfo.h" -#endif - -#include "private/qfactoryloader_p.h" -#include "qmutex.h" - -QT_BEGIN_NAMESPACE - -#ifndef QT_NO_LIBRARY -Q_GLOBAL_STATIC_WITH_ARGS(QFactoryLoader, loader, - (QInputContextFactoryInterface_iid, QLatin1String("/inputmethods"))) -#endif - -/*! - \class QInputContextFactory - \brief The QInputContextFactory class creates QInputContext objects. - - - The input context factory creates a QInputContext object for a - given key with QInputContextFactory::create(). - - The input contexts are either built-in or dynamically loaded from - an input context plugin (see QInputContextPlugin). - - keys() returns a list of valid keys. The - keys are the names used, for example, to identify and specify - input methods for the input method switching mechanism. The names - have to be consistent with QInputContext::identifierName(), and - may only contain ASCII characters. - - A key can be used to retrieve the associated input context's - supported languages using languages().
